370 Commits (2d19cd58107f57accd06a58f0bb619cfcf195155)

Author SHA1 Message Date
Daniel Nephin 6d72517682 structs: remove two methods that were only used once each. 3 years ago
Paul Banks 136928a90f Minor PR typo and cleanup fixes 3 years ago
Paul Banks 20d0bf81f7 Revert abandonned changes to proxycfg for Ent test consistency 3 years ago
Paul Banks 659321d008 Handle namespaces in route names correctly; add tests for enterprise 3 years ago
Paul Banks ccbda0c285 Update proxycfg to hold more ingress config state 3 years ago
Paul Banks 4e39f03d5b Add ingress-gateway config for SDS 3 years ago
freddygv 49248a0802 Fixup proxycfg tproxy case 3 years ago
freddygv 95a6db9cfa Account for partitions in ixn match/decision 3 years ago
freddygv 3f3a61c6e1 Fixup manager tests 3 years ago
freddygv 77681b9f6c Pass partition to intention match query 3 years ago
Paul Banks e22cc9c53a Header manip for split legs plumbing 3 years ago
Paul Banks 83fc8723a3 Header manip for service-router plumbed through 3 years ago
Paul Banks f439dfc04f Ingress gateway header manip plumbing 3 years ago
Dhia Ayachi bc0e4f2f46
partition dicovery chains (#10983) 3 years ago
Dhia Ayachi 09197c989c
add partition to SNI when partition is non default (#10917) 3 years ago
freddygv f52bd80f6d Update comment for test function 3 years ago
freddygv af52d21884 Update prepared query cluster SAN validation 3 years ago
freddygv 85878685b7 Fixup proxy config test fixtures 3 years ago
Dhia Ayachi 1950ebbe1f
oss portion of ent #1069 (#10883) 3 years ago
R.B. Boyer 097e1645e3
agent: ensure that most agent behavior correctly respects partition configuration (#10880) 3 years ago
Daniel Nephin 0575498d0d proxycfg: Lookup the agent token as a default 3 years ago
Daniel Nephin b313f495b8 proxycfg: Add a test to show the bug 3 years ago
Freddy 19f6e1ca31
Log the correlation ID when blocking queries fire (#10689) 3 years ago
R.B. Boyer 188e8dc51f
agent/structs: add a bunch more EnterpriseMeta helper functions to help with partitioning (#10669) 3 years ago
freddygv b4c5c58c9b Add TODOs about partition handling 3 years ago
freddygv 47da00d3c7 Validate SANs for passthrough clusters and failovers 3 years ago
Daniel Nephin 10051cf6d3 proxycfg: remove unused method 3 years ago
Daniel Nephin 6bc5255028 proxycfg: move each handler into a seprate file 3 years ago
Nitya Dhanushkodi 52043830b4 proxycfg: reference to entry in map should not panic 3 years ago
Daniel Nephin e738fa3b80 Replace type conversion with embedded structs 3 years ago
Daniel Nephin 32c15d9a88 proxycfg: split state into kind-specific types 3 years ago
Daniel Nephin cd05df7157 proxycfg: unmethod hostnameEndpoints 3 years ago
Daniel Nephin 97c6ee00d7 Remove duplicate import 3 years ago
Nitya Dhanushkodi b8b44419a0
proxycfg: Ensure that endpoints for explicit upstreams in other datacenters are watched in transparent mode (#10391) 3 years ago
Daniel Nephin 016c5611d1 proxycfg: extract two types from state struct 4 years ago
Daniel Nephin 9c40aa729f proxycfg: pass context around where it is needed 4 years ago
Freddy 429f9d8bb8
Add flag for transparent proxies to dial individual instances (#10329) 4 years ago
freddygv c73703c08b Ensure entmeta is encoded in test correlationID 4 years ago
Mark Anderson 6be9cebad0 Add tests for xds/listeners 4 years ago
Mark Anderson 06f0f79218 Continue working through proxy and agent 4 years ago
Freddy ed1082510d
Fixup discovery chain handling in transparent mode (#10168) 4 years ago
Daniel Nephin 62efaaab21 config-entry: remove Kind and Name field from Mesh config entry 4 years ago
R.B. Boyer 71d45a3460
Support Incremental xDS mode (#9855) 4 years ago
Freddy 078c40425f
Rename "cluster" config entry to "mesh" (#10127) 4 years ago
Daniel Nephin 2a26085b2c connect: do not set QuerySource.Node 4 years ago
Freddy 439a7fce2d
Split Upstream.Identifier() so non-empty namespace is always prepended in ent (#10031) 4 years ago
freddygv 8857195437 Fixup wildcard ent assertion 4 years ago
freddygv 7bd51ff536 Replace TransparentProxy bool with ProxyMode 4 years ago
freddygv b21224a4c8 PR comments 4 years ago
freddygv 49a4a78fd5 Ensure mesh gateway mode override is set for upstreams for intentions 4 years ago